1. FACILITIES TO FsE CONSTRUCTED.
City shat construct, in accordance wide the terms and conditions of this
agreement, a botanical garden tii-hich shall consist of an area of rolling terrain ~,vitli
a variety of slopes, a wide variety of plants and access by nature trails. Tl~e
facilities anal pliant materials shall be designed and developed into an aesthetic whole
by a Landscape r"v-chitect raid all plants shall be hroherly identified. There shall be
a buildincr to house niaiutena!ice needs, a museum, and rest room needs. There
shall be an outdoor de,nanstration and lecture platfoxtii with seating capacity for
I00 people, includnng audia-visual facilities. Tl7ere shall be parking far a mininn;m
of 100 cars.

3. SOILS TEST.
City shall provide all necessary soils test and required utilities to the site.
4. FlI~ANCLNG.
Ciry agrees to pay tie foil costs of tie construction of said botanical gardens
to be fi<.anced v~ith funds secured front, a grant under the Local Public Works Capital
De=velopment and Investment Program of ].976. City agrees to make application for said
grant monies in the total amount of 5813,910, and assumes full costs for such application.

11. TERMINATION FRIOR TO ACCEF 1 ANCE.
This agreement, after av~ard of contract, may be terminated prior to final
a.ccepiarlce of the col:lpleteci facility- cnly by muxual consent of all parties.
i2. FUTURE TOII\?T USE r"~D OPERATION OF FACILITIES
It is understood by the parries hereto that all expenses relating to the
future use, maintenance, and operation of said facilities sha11 be paid solely by the City,
except that the District will agree to certain operational and maintenance costs related
to District use, but that the t erms and conditions governing use of said facilities by
students and faculty of College District as well as by the public. generally shall be mutual-
ly agreed upon in the future by ti7ese parties and embodied in a written amendment to this
agreement.
